Вопрос или проблема
Сенсорный экран моего ноутбука работает не так, как ожидалось — иногда он задерживает реакции. Кроме того, клавиатура остается активной в режиме планшета, что затрудняет нормальное использование.
Я нашел информацию в интернете, которая предполагает, что можно добавить обработчики событий, чтобы отключить клавиатуру и тачпад при активации режима планшета. Однако у меня также есть проблемы с непостоянными взаимодействиями сенсорного экрана с интерфейсом ОС. Как лучше всего это исправить?
Ответ или решение
Решение проблем с сенсорным экраном и режимом планшета на ноутбуке с установленной Ubuntu 24.04.01 LTS
Проблемы с сенсорным экраном и режимом планшета на ноутбуках с операционной системой Ubuntu могут значительно ухудшать пользовательский опыт. В данной статье мы рассмотрим, как исправить проблемы с медленной работой сенсорного экрана и как отключить клавиатуру и сенсорную панель в режиме планшета.
Шаг 1: Устранение медленной работы сенсорного экрана
Если сенсорный экран вашего ноутбука работает с задержкой, это может быть связано с драйверами или настройками ядра системы. Вот что следует проверить и сделать:
-
Обновление системы: Убедитесь, что вы используете последнюю версию программного обеспечения. Откройте терминал и выполните следующие команды:
sudo apt update sudo apt upgrade sudo apt dist-upgrade
-
Проверка драйверов: Проверьте, установлены ли все необходимые драйверы для вашего устройства. Для этого воспользуйтесь утилитой
Additional Drivers
:- Нажмите
Super
(кнопка Windows) и введите "Дополнительные драйверы". - Если доступны обновления или альтернативные драйверы для сенсорного экрана, установите их.
- Нажмите
-
Параметры настроек: Иногда проблема может быть вызвана настройками. Вам следует проверить параметры
libinput
:sudo apt install xserver-xorg-input-libinput
-
Тестирование: После выполнения описанных выше шагов протестируйте сенсорный экран, чтобы убедиться, что он работает стабильнее.
Шаг 2: Отключение клавиатуры и сенсорной панели в режиме планшета
Чтобы отключить клавиатуру и сенсорную панель в режиме планшета, вам потребуется добавить обработчик событий, который будет срабатывать при переключении в этот режим. Для этого следуйте этим шагам:
-
Создание скрипта: Создайте скрипт, который будет управлять работой клавиатуры и сенсорной панели. Откройте терминал и выполните команду:
touch ~/tablet_mode.sh nano ~/tablet_mode.sh
Вставьте следующий код:
#!/bin/bash # Проверка на наличие режима планшета if [[ $(cat /sys/class/backlight/intel_backlight/brightness) -eq 0 ]]; then xinput disable <id_клавиатуры> xinput disable <id_сенсорной_панели> else xinput enable <id_клавиатуры> xinput enable <id_сенсорной_панели> fi
Не забудьте заменить
<id_клавиатуры>
и<id_сенсорной_панели>
на соответствующие идентификаторы, которые можно узнать с помощью командыxinput list
. -
Настройка автоматического запуска: Для автоматического запуска этого скрипта при изменении режима планшета необходимо использовать
udev
илиsystemd
. Пример настройки черезsystemd
:-
Создайте юнит-файл:
sudo nano /etc/systemd/system/tablet-mode.service
-
Вставьте следующее содержимое:
[Unit] Description=Tablet Mode Toggle [Service] ExecStart=/home/your_username/tablet_mode.sh Restart=always [Install] WantedBy=multi-user.target
-
Активируйте службу:
sudo systemctl enable tablet-mode.service
-
Заключение
Эти шаги должны помочь решить проблемы с сенсорным экраном и режимом планшета на ноутбуке с Ubuntu 24.04.01 LTS. Регулярные обновления системы и корректная настройка программного обеспечения являются ключевыми факторами для обеспечения надёжной работы устройств. Если проблемы всё ещё сохраняются, рассмотрите возможность получения поддержки на форумах сообщества Ubuntu или на специализированных платформах.
SEO Оптимизация
Ключевые слова, использованные в тексте: решение проблем с сенсорным экраном, рекомендуемые действия для Ubuntu, отключение клавиатуры в режиме планшета.
Создание структурированного и ясного контента повышает эффективность поиска пользователей данной информации.